Output dbe80cd3fc7b8114d48264558490bde063c7e6d048c60abcf43b6b6863aab9a1:3

value
23885
script pubkey
OP_0 OP_PUSHBYTES_20 ba7de9d3242471bfe7498e6bfe3cc45457128a7e
address
bc1qhf77n5eyy3cmle6f3e4lu0xy23t39zn7scdss4
transaction
dbe80cd3fc7b8114d48264558490bde063c7e6d048c60abcf43b6b6863aab9a1
confirmations
135773
spent
true